Bexhill Train Station is well geared to cater to most passenger needs, with a ticket office that opens bright and early at 6:10 AM on weekdays and Saturdays, and slightly later on Sundays at 8:10 AM. An array of user-friendly ticket machines are available, accessible to everyone including those with disabilities, allowing travelers to easily purchase and collect tickets on-site. For enhanced convenience, smartcard users will find this station accommodating with issuance and validation facilities.
Catering comprehensively to passengers with varying mobility, Bexhill station offers step-free access through certain areas, albeit via long ramps. Assistance for boarding trains is readily available with the staff-operated ramp system. The station also ensures passenger safety and support with comprehensive CCTV coverage, help points, and a well-staffed environment offering assistance well into the night. For passengers requiring extra assistance, pre-booking through the assisted travel helpline is a practical option.

At Bracknell, the ticket office operates from early morning until mid-evening, offering ample time to purchase or collect tickets. Accessible ticket machines are complemented by smartcard services, making it simple for frequent travelers to manage their commuting needs. CCTV surveillance ensures safety, although it's worth noting that there is no staff help available on-site. However, assistance can be requested from guards on board the trains, highlighting the station's commitment to passenger support.
Amenities include refreshment facilities with a kiosk or coffee shop available, as well as an ATM for your cash needs. While there's no specific shop within the station, the presence of public Wi-Fi ensures you can stay connected as you wait. Bicycle storage is provided outside the station, alongside the bus stop car park, supporting a seamless transition to cycling for those environmentally inclined.
Bracknell station boasts step-free access across the entire site, ensuring it is friendly for passengers with reduced mobility. This ease of movement extends to services such as ramps for train accessibility and induction loops. However, note the lack of accessible taxis and a dedicated pick-up/drop-off point. Yet, ample car parking with RingGo payment options, including 200 general spaces and two specifically accessible spaces, make traveling by car a straightforward option.
For onward travel, buses and rail replacement services are stationed just off Market Street. Whether heading into the local town or embarking further afield, the convenience of these transport options enhances the station’s connectivity.
